Well gents

I recently bought a new sound card and headset for my rig and I have had it installed for a while and gonna give a review for them.

Sound Card
http://us.store.creative.com/Creative-Sound-Blaster-XFi-Titanium-HD/M/B0041OUA38.htm
Creative SB X-Fi Titanium

Sounds are pure and crisp. I have noticed the difference over the G35 headset I had is like going from night to day. The option to turn on the TRUE 7.1 surround is awesome and freaks me out sometimes as I look behind me to find no one there.  :lol I have heard many bad reports on the SB series of cards and I have none to report. BTW unlike the g35 which only had 4 morph capabilities i now have 21 different voices I can use. The only drawback i really can think of is the price on line, I was luck and bought this card at Best-Buy for 99.00 and I opted for the 3 year warranty on it.

Headset

Plaintronics Gamecom 777
http://www.newegg.com/Product/Product.aspx?Item=N82E16826265066

Pro's
Very light weight, price was good and the mic is sturdy for the price. Gold plated tips and very long cord.

Con's
No ability to change to the felt earcups so my ears get warm after awhile. volume control is a little awkward to reach for (considering the volume control was on headset of my g35)



All in all just changing those 2 items made a hell of a difference in the imerssiveness of the game. So my biggest question is why did i go so long without going this route???
